    Bank of America has agreed to pay Freddie Mac $404 million in a mortgage settlement over 716,000 loans, many purchased from Countrywide. This is one of many lawsuits by the Federal government over Countrywide and related mortgages. One wonders when the litigation will end. Here is the thing. These suits are largely about representations and warranties between the loan seller and the loan purchaser concerning underwriting standards. The reps and warranties provide relief to the loan purchaser if the underwriting of the loans by the loan seller proves to be misleading or false. But there is another issue called causality....
